Math
- The child may have learned about spatial awareness and geometry through building structures and landscapes in Minecraft.
- Minecraft involves resource management, which can help develop basic math skills such as counting and addition.
- The child might have practiced problem-solving and critical thinking skills by figuring out how many resources are needed for certain tasks or how to evenly distribute resources among players.
- Minecraft also offers opportunities for the child to understand concepts of symmetry and patterns through building and designing structures.
Encourage the child to explore more complex mathematical concepts in Minecraft, such as multiplication and division. They can create challenges for themselves, like building a structure using a specific number of blocks or dividing resources equally among their virtual friends. Additionally, they can experiment with different shapes and patterns to further enhance their understanding of geometry.
